PFS StandardRejuvenation Token Feat 9

Legacy Content

Uncommon Necromancy Skeleton 
Source Book of the Dead pg. 56

You tie yourself to the Material Plane by implanting a piece of your consciousness into a weapon, piece of armor, or other item that's precious to you. As long as this object is intact, even if your body is destroyed, you can be restored to the exact state you were in the last time you made daily preparations with this object in your possession. The soulbound object can be used as a special focus for raise dead, resurrect, or similar magic. This warps the spell to bring you back in your skeletal undead state rather than bringing you back to life. Pharasma can't prevent you from returning when the spell is modified in this way.

When you return, you permanently lose a memory that was precious to you, in addition to any other side effects of the spell that brought you back. Your soulbound object becomes inert until you spend 1 week of downtime to anchor yourself to it again, further fragmenting your mind.

Traits

Necromancy:

Effects and magic items with this trait are associated with the necromancy school of magic, typically involving forces of life and death.

Skeleton:

This undead is made by animating a dead creature’s skeleton with negative energy.

Uncommon:

Something of uncommon rarity requires special training or comes from a particular culture or part of the world. Some character choices give access to uncommon options, and the GM can choose to allow access for anyone. Less is known about uncommon creatures than common creatures. They typically can't be summoned. The DC of Recall Knowledge checks related to these creature is increased by 2.
